Discussion
Legal Factors
Under this lack of international law is given the first priority (Law, 2017). Hullabaloo
has their website registered and hosted in a country which does not recognise
international laws governing matter such as privacy protection and censorship. This is
the ignorance of high order since these laws are there and are being implemented by
other countries. The fact that hullabaloo has gone ahead to have their business
registered with this country, shows that the company does not care on the integrity
and privacy of peoples information. Secondly information theft is a concern. When
the CEO asks Jimmy to provide them with the pricing strategy of his former boss
violates the ownership right or intellectual property of the information. Another thing
is the fact that Hullabaloo clients pay so that the company can publish news that
favour them but demean their competitors. This is a form of bribery which is illegal
and unethical in nature.
Professional Factors
First there is an integrity issue where hullabaloo publishes fake news that are not
supported by any facts. This compromises the professional integrity of the
information provided by hullabaloo since there are reliable sources or supporting
content to validate the news. Another thing is about the confidentiality of the
information provide by those subscribing for newsletter. Hullabaloo goes ahead to
share and even sell these information third parties without the consent of the
subscribers. This is unethical behavior and violates professional confidentiality
(essays, 2016).
Employment and social
Deception is one issue that is highly witnessed. Hullabaloo asks for more information
than it is required for newsletter subscription and then goes ahead to trick subscribers
to accept 2000 words legal document which gives hullabaloo right to sell the
information. Though this might be legal, it is unethical since it does not give the
subscribers an option to subscribe for newsletter without accepting the terms and
condition laid. This is a deception of a high order and violates the freedom of the
subscribers. Work experience is another issue. Jimmy is employed at Ecommerce
Company out of his experience with the reaper data collection project despite the
project having built on fake news and deception. Also Jimmy was paid above average
in 25 hours of working in a week since the project he was working on was so valuable
to hullabaloo as it was to be used to deliver fake news (Gulbahar, 2008).
